Job Summary
The Logistics Compliance team which makes sure physical deliveries happen on schedule and compliantly The compliance coordinator should have experience applying applicable trade compliance rules regulations and policies to manage compliant import export operations around the world eg Americas US Canada LATAM APAC and EMEA They should interact and influence at all levels throughout a large geographically dispersed company and strong negotiation skills are also important
Responsibilities
- Provide project management and subject matter support for key business units with their strategic initiatives
- Work closely with crossfunctional team members including Legal and Tax to ensure imports/exports take place in a compliant manner
- Assist global team members to ensure timely clearance instructions are provided to customs brokers and problem shipments are addressed
- Help process the Move Order Requests (MORs) which are placed from various warehouses across a number of locations both client and nonclient sites
- Review and ensure that all commercial documents in connection with the MORs are in place and compliant with shipping practices
- Support creation of Manual Trade documents as needed
- Maintain brokerage performance reports
- Review and approve commercial invoices generated for order types
- Coordinate and resolve or escalate where required inbound international shipments held at customs
- Carry out emerging markets research to determine shipping and compliance regulations in new locations
- Provide location code management within the provided commercial invoice tool used internally
- Manage the process of receiving MORs and Supply Chain Portal SR requests to confirm delivery by carriers Manage
- Order Form entry via internal systems Support all Tax and Customs audits in alignment with Legal Regional Team
- Audit all supporting documentation provided by external partners to ensure compliance on all FCPA and Anti Bribery requirements
- Complete Due Diligence on all external parties in alignment with Legal requirements
- Monitor and manage all PII and Denied Party Screening requests
- Approval of all Trade Docs CI Commercial Invoices PL Packing Lists and AWB Airway Bills in 24 business hours
- Approval of all Dangerous Goods shipments within 24 business hours
- Should be able to complete Country Research within 96 business hours
- Complete classification/valuation requests within 24 business hours Initial response to any Audits Tax
- Customs Legal or otherwise in 8 business hours
